Appendix I
Indo-European Roots |
| |
| ENTRY: | ser-1 |
| DEFINITION: | To protect. 1. Extended form *serw-. conserve, observe, preserve, reserve, reservoir, from Latin serv re, to keep, preserve. 2. Perhaps suffixed lengthened-grade form *s r- s-. hero, from Greek h r s, protector, hero. (Pokorny 2. ser- 910.) |
